Student Population Overview

University of Alaska Anchorage educates a diverse community of 10,464 students, with 9,925 pursuing undergraduate degrees and 539 engaged in advanced graduate studies.

Enrollment Type

University of Alaska Anchorage has a mixed enrollment student body with 39% of students being full-time and 61% being part-time, totaling 10,464 students across all enrollment types.

Age Distribution

For undergraduates at University of Alaska Anchorage, the majority of students fall in the 25+ age range with 4,222 students, but also includes 1,209 students in the Under 18 range, 1,586 students in the 18-19 range, 1,455 students in the 20-21 range, 1,453 students in the 22-24 range. For graduate students, the distribution shows 467 students in the 25+ age group, with 3 in the 20-21 category, 69 in the 22-24 category.

Gender Distribution

University of Alaska Anchorage has more women than men with 5,974 female students and 3,951 male students enrolled.
